Disturbance was caused at the kindergarten in Vasiloudi, Lagada municipality, as snakes were found for the second time in the school’s premises, as a result of which it suspended its operation.
Specifically, at the opening of the school year, three rattlesnakes were found inside the building, two of which were dead. Then the necessary actions were taken to avoid an issue, while they were removed with the assistance of the Fire Department. In fact, a special decontamination crew was called to the site.
But, at the end of last week, other snakes were found in the same place. The kindergarten has suspended its operation, while there are even thoughts of moving it to another building.
Parents have panicked and are asking their children to be transferred to nearby schools, such as St. Basil’s.
Speaking to Voria.gr, the chairman of the Primary Education School Committee and deputy mayor of Lagada, Alexandros Patsialas, said that the municipality took all the necessary measures.
“We removed the furniture and objects of the kindergarten in order to clean the space, while there is the thought of moving the unit to another building”, he emphasized, while adding that unfortunately the village is located in a lakeside area and the existence of the fauna. “However, the municipality will not leave the children to their fate”, he said.
